PRO IT Online Training
PRO IT Facebook Profile PRO IT Twitter Profile PRO IT Google+ Profile PRO IT Linked In Profile PRO IT Blog PRO IT YouTube Vedio Channel
Courses >> ASP.Net | QA | Java | SAP | Cognos | Others

QA Online Training

What is QA Online Training Course ?

Quality Assurance (QA) in software development is the continuous monitoring of the complete software development cycle to improve the performance of the software product and to see that the final results are same as the expected results. With the help of QA and Testing tools techniques we will ensure that software product is a quality and bug free product.

Online QA training course will make you understand the concepts of different testing environments. The software quality assurance online training courses trains you to use automation testing tools and manual testing tools.

Latest QA News: Google has launched a new product called "Cloud Test Lab". Which is useful for developers and testers to test their apps. It is free of cost. More details >>

QA Testing Courses

QA Online Training Course (35 hrs )

QA Online Training Course Contents
  • Manual & Automation Testing Conc.
  • Quality Center( QC )
  • Selenium or QTP Tool

Course Content: Please scroll down or Click here

*We offer One on One Classes, Group and Fast Track Classes

QA Training Course Registration

Other QA Automation Courses

  1. Selenium Online Training ( 25 hrs )
  2. QTP Online Training ( 25 hrs )
  3. Loadrunner Online Training ( 25 hrs )


  1. We will Send you
    Course details and
    Free Demo Class details
Fill up the form below
QA Placements ( USA )

We offer placement services for QA professionals in USA.

Contact us for more details >>
QA Job Support

We offer Job Support services for QA professionals who are struggling with coding in the project.

More Details>>
QA Proxy Interviews

We offer Proxy Interview services for QA professionals who are struggling with interviewing.

Contact us for more details >>

* We offer Proxy Interviews, QA Job Support and Placements in US

QA Course Objectives Course Features
  • Manual Testing Training
  • Automated Testing Training
  • Learning Testing Methodologies
  • Real time QA environment
  • Reatime Practical examples
  • Interview & Placement Assistence
  • Online Live Instructor Training
  • Study Material
  • Running Notes
  • Assignments
  • Real Time Examples
  • Vedio Recording
  • Mock Interviews
  • Resume Preparation
  • Batches:
    Regular, Fast Track, Weekend

About Trainers

We have trainers with excellent teaching skills and has expertise in Testing industry. Our trainers are real time working professionals and has 10+ years of working experience in various Testing Tools, and also, having 10 years of experience in conducting online classes for interested students across the world.


Manual Testing

  • Introduction
    What is Software Testing?
    What is Defect, Bug and Error?
    What is Quality?

  • Testing Classification
    Functional Testing
    Performance Testing
    Security Testing

  • Software Development Life–Cycle Models
    Software Development Life Cycle (SDLC)
    Software Testing Life Cycle (STLC)
    Waterfall Model
    Prototype Model
    Fish Model
    V - Model

  • Client Server Architecture
    One Tier Architecture
    Two Tier Architecture
    Three Tier Architecture
    N - Tier Architecture

  • Testing Methodology
    Equivalence Class partitioning [ECP]
    Boundary Value Analysis [BVA]

  • Levels of Testing
    Unit Level Testing
    Integration Level Testing
    Module Testing
    System Testing

  • Methods of Testing
    The Conventional Testing
    The Un-Conventional Testing
    The White-Box Testing
    The Black-Box Testing
    The Gray-Box Testing

  • Kinds of Testing

    a. Smoke testing
    b. Sanity Testing
    c. Regression Testing
    d. Static Testing
    e. Dynamic Testing
    f. UAT Testing
    > Alpha Testing
    > Beta Testing
    g. Security Testing
    h. Scalability Testing
    i. Installation Testing
    j. Compatibility Testing
    k. Exploration Testing
    l. Monkey Testing
    m. Usability Testing
    n. Forced Error Testing
    o. End to End Testing
    p. Accessibility Testing
    q. Heuristic Testing
    r. Reliability Testing
    s. Ad-hoc Testing

  • Testing tools online training
    What is Test case?
    Test Case creation
    Types of Test cases
    -- Positive Test Cases
    -- Negative Test Cases
    What is Test plan?
    Test Plan Preparation,
    TestPlan Template [ IEEE standard ]

  • Testing Activities & Documents
    STLC (Software Testing Life Cycle).
    Test Plan
    Test Cases
    > Types of Test Cases
    > Test Case Templates
    Traceability Matrix
    Test Report
    Test Metrics
    Signoff Procedures

  • Defects
    What is the difference between Defect, Bug and Error?
    Defect Life Cycle.
    > Severity.
    > Priority.
    Defect Resolutions.
    Defect Conflict Cycle
    Defect Logging Details

  • Quality Standards
    CMM Levels
    SIX Sigma

Quality Center

  • Introduction
    The Quality Center Testing Process
  • Specifying testing Requirements
    The Defining Requirements
    The Viewing Requirements
    The Modifying Requirements
    The Converting Requirements
  • Planning Tests
    a. Designing Test Steps
    b. Copying Test Steps
    c. Calling Tests with Parameters
    d. Creating and Viewing Coverage
    e. Generating Automated Script
  • Running Tests
    a. Defining Test Sets
    b. Adding Tests to a Test Set
    c. Scheduling Test Runs
    d. Running Tests Manually
    e. Running test by Automation
  • Adding and Tracking Defects
    a. Tracking Defects
    b. Adding New Defects
    c. Matching Defects
    d. Updating Defects
    e. Mailing Defects
    e. Associating Defects with Tests
    f. Creating Favorite Views
  • Tracking Changes
    a. Triggering the Traceability Alert
    b. Viewing the Traceability Alert
    c. Creating the Follow Up Alert
  • Analyzing the Test Process
    a. Generating Reports
    b. Generating Graphs selenium

( For Full Course Content Click Here )

Types of Testing

  • Load Testing
  • Stress Testing
  • Endurance Testing
  • Spike Testing
  • Configuration Testing
  • Isolation Testing


  • Test Conditions
  • Timing

Setting performance goals

  • Concurrency/Throughput
  • Server response time
  • Render response time
  • Performance Specifications

LR Architecture
Load Runner Components
LR Controller
LR Agent
LR Analysis
Performance Testing Web Application Methodology




  • Introduction to QTP11.00
    Overview of Quick Test Pro
    Starting Quick Test
    Quick Test Window
    Quick Test Window Layout
    Using Quick Test Commands

  • Working with Test Objects and Object Repositories
    How QTP learns & identifies Objects
    Working with Test Objects
    Smart Identification
    Merging Shared Object Repositories
    Associating shared objects Repositories to a Test
    Working with Test objects methods & Properties

  • User Defined Functions
    Creating User Defined Functions
    Advantages of Using Functions
    Creating Generic Functions
    Creating Function Libraries
    Associating Function Libraries

  • VB Script Language Overview
    VB Script Data Types
    VB Script Variables
    VB Script Constants

  • Advanced VB Scripting
    Working with File system Objects
    Working with Data Base Connection
    Error handling with Err Object
    Working with XML Util Object
    Working with QC Util Object
    WSH Scripting Basics

  • Synchronization
    Need of Synchronization
    Different ways of Synchronizing the Tests
    Exist Statement
    Synchronizing Point

  • Checkpoints
    Checkpoint Introduction
    Adding Checkpoints to a Test
    Types of Checkpoints
    Standard Checkpoint
    Text Checkpoint
    Page Checkpoint
    Database Checkpoint
    XML Checkpoint

  • Transactions
    Inserting Transactions
    Inserting Ending Transactions
    Analyzing Transaction Results

  • Working with Actions
    Introduction to Actions
    Benefits of Actions
    Creating Tests with Multiple Actions
    Insert Actions
    Inserting Copy of Actions
    Inserting Existing Actions
    Creating an Action Template

  • Developing Data Driven Tests
    Introduction to Parameterize Tests
    Parameterize a Test Manually
    Data Driven Test
    Create Data Driven Tests
    Local and Global Data Tables

  • Regular Expressions
    Introduction to Regular Expressions
    Defining Regular Expressions
    Working with RegExp Object

  • Debugging
    Need of Debugging
    Step Into
    Step Over
    Step Out
    Debug Viewer

  • Recovery Scenarios
    Introduction to Recovery Scenarios
    When to use Recovery Scenarios
    Defining Recovery Scenarios
    Recovery Scenario Manager
    Managing Recovery Scenarios

  • Descriptive Programming
    Descriptive Programming Approach
    Static Representation
    Dynamic Representation
    Handling Dynamic Objects

  • Virtual Objects
    Define Virtual Object
    Manage Virtual Objects
  • Working with WebTables AOM Scripts
    Developing Start Up Scripts
    Launching QTP
    Opening a Test
    Running a Test
    Closing a Test
    Closing QTP
  • API Programming
    API Introduction
    Windows API Library
  • Scripting in Real-time Environment
    Quick Test Pro Coding Standards
    Coding Rules

  • Automation Frameworks
    Planning and Design Frame Work
    Library Architecture Framework
    Keyword-Driven Framework
    Data-Driven Framework

  • Working with Quality Center
    Connecting to Quality Center
    Disconnecting from Quality Center
    Integrating Quickest with Quality Center
    Executing Tests from Quality Center
  • Additional Coverage

Selenium Testing Tool
( For Full Course Content Click Here )

  1. Overview of Eclipse.
  2. Working with Excel
  3. Manual Testing Basic before getting into Automation
  4. POC: Proof of concept for automation
  5. Selenium Introduction
  6. Environment needs for Selenium
  7. Components to selenium
  8. Downloading selenium IDE from Mozilla
  9. Object Identification
  10. Selenium Architecture
  11. Selenium RC Configuration.
  12. Creating the environment for selenium RC
  13. Automation Life Cycle
  14. Selenium RC
  15. Frameworks Overview
  16. Junit: Framework
  17. Framework:
  18. Keyword Driven Framework and implementation Data Driven Framework and implementation
  19. WebDrivers

Software Testing plays a vital role in any product development process. There will be no value for the product, if quality is compromised. So testing the functionality and performance of the product which reflects the quality has become mandatory. For this reason Software Testing has become very important and the QA testers are needed everywhere.


Career Scope

In the early days even testing was performed by the developers only, with the increasing demand of the quality of the product and to avoid the failures of the product after manufacturing it, which can lead to great money loss as well as life loss in some cases. In order to avoid all these failures, they have decided to perform testing from the scratch level. With this decision Software testing has become a profession.

The need for QA testers will be always there as long as the programs are developed, so the scope for Software Testing is huge in the market. QA will be a good career prospective for the people who are looking for better career opportunities.

QA Online Training / Testing Tools Online Training provided by Pro IT Online Training will offer you the hands on experience on the real time projects and helps you understand the role of QA in the product development life cycle.

QA Information
QA Articles
Interview Questions
QA Resouces
QA Articles
  1. Selenium as UI Testing Tool
  2. 7 Testing Tips to Ready your App for Launch
  3. Cloud Test Lab by Google
  4. What makes a good tester?
  5. Top 100 QA Blogs
  6. Factors to choose Automated Testing?
  7. Rebuilding Your Agile QA Strategy and Plan
  8. Why is software testing monotonous? Read the unspoken truth!
  9. Why we don’t need waterfall approach in the software industry anymore ?
  10. The JIRA QA process
Copyrights © 2013, PRO IT Online Training Website Developed by Sortins Technologies
Real Time Web Analytics